Vacuum Coating Systems Market size was valued at USD 4.69 Billion in 2023 and is projected to reach USD 6.60 Billion by 2030, growing at a CAGR of 5% during the forecast period 2024-2030.
Global Vacuum Coating Systems Market Drivers
The market drivers for the Vacuum Coating Systems Market can be influenced by various factors. These may include:
Growing Need for Electronics:
Vacuum coating systems are becoming more and more necessary for applications including semiconductors, displays, and electronic components as a result of the growing demand for smartphones, tablets, and other electronic devices.
Growing Demand in the Automotive Sector:
The market is expanding due to the use of vacuum coating systems in the automotive sector for applications such wear-resistant, anti-corrosion, and ornamental coatings.
Growing Attention to Energy Efficiency:
As the need for sustainable energy sources grows, the market is expanding due to the usage of vacuum coating technologies in the manufacturing of solar panels and energy-efficient glass.
Growing Demand for Medical Devices:
As the need for healthcare services rises, the market for vacuum coating systems-which are utilized in the medical industry for coatings on surgical instruments, implants, and medical devices-is expected to develop.
Technological developments:
By making it possible to produce high-performance coatings for a range of applications, developments in vacuum coating technology, such as the creation of novel coating materials and processes, are propelling market expansion.
Growing Investment in Research and Development:
The market is expanding as a result of major industry players investing more in R&D to create cutting-edge vacuum coating technologies.
Growing Demand in Optics and Telecommunication:
The market is expanding as a result of the rising demand for premium optical components in the optics and telecommunications sectors. Applications for vacuum coating systems include optical coatings and laser optics.
Global Vacuum Coating Systems Market Restraints
Several factors can act as restraints or challenges for the Vacuum Coating Systems Market. These may include:
High Initial Investment:
The cost of buying and installing vacuum coating equipment can be a major deterrent for smaller businesses or sectors with tighter budgets.
Maintenance Costs:
The total cost of ownership may increase if these systems need to be serviced and maintained on a regular basis.
Operational Complexity:
Vacuum coating systems can be difficult to use, requiring specific expertise and competent technicians.
Restricted Material Compatibility:
The sorts of materials that various vacuum coating systems can coat may be limited, which may limit their use in particular industries.
Environmental Concerns:
Using dangerous chemicals or emitting harmful emissions during some vacuum coating techniques may give rise to environmental issues and regulatory difficulties.
Competition from Substitution Technologies:
The market expansion for vacuum coating systems may be hampered in certain circumstances by the availability of alternative coating technologies that provide equivalent or superior performance at a cheaper price.
